Set off on a memorable trek around the eighth highest mountain in the world, Mount Manaslu (8,163 m), with Destination Guru Tours & Treks. The Manaslu Circuit Trek is one of Nepal's most alluring remote treks, combining the vibrant culture of the Himalaya with great mountain scenery. The trail traverses untouched mountain scenery of the Manaslu region linking it with the splendid Annapurna range.The Manaslu Circuit, after Upper Mustang, is the most popular trek in the restricted areas of Nepal.Its remoteness and mysticism, while satisfying adventure seekers, also provide enough room for a quiet and unhurried journey with locals mountains monasteries, and wildlife. The Langtang Gosaikunda trek covers a lot of ground for one route: dense forest, Tamang villages that still run on subsistence farming and yak herding, and alpine meadows that open up once you're past the tree line. It starts with the drive from Kathmandu to Syabrubesi, which takes most of a day on its own before you even put boots on trail.From there you walk up through Lama Hotel and into the Langtang valley proper, ending at Kyanjin Gompa, an old Buddhist monastery that's still an active part of daily life for the village around it, not just a stop for photos. Kyanjin Ri sits above it, and the climb is short but steep enough to feel in your legs, worth it for the full view of Langtang Lirung and the surrounding peaks.The trek then crosses over to Gosaikunda, a lake held sacred in both Hindu and Buddhist tradition. If you're there during Janai Purnima, expect the trail and the lakeside to be full of pilgrims, which changes the whole feel of the place compared to a normal trekking day.Difficulty-wise, this route works for a fit beginner as much as an experienced trekker, since the days can be paced to suit either. The Mardi Himal Trek, a breathtaking and very short Himalayan hike, shows you the not so well known beauty of Nepal's Annapurna region. It is the perfect peaceful getaway for those who love to be away from the crowded and noisy trails.The 7 days journey led us passing through rhododendron forests, silent mountain tracks, and stark alpine ridges. The trek scenery turn from heavy forest into open high-altitude area as you climb, making you feel up to the sky and could see breathtaking views of Machhapuchhre (Fishtail), Annapurna South, and Hiunchuli.The best part of the journey is when you get to Mardi Himal Base Camp (4,500 m), here you see the most famous peaks of the Himalayas very close. If you think you have never trekked and want to try, or if you are a trekker and only have a few days, the Mardi Himal Trek will give you a good mix of beautiful nature, meeting people, and stunning mountain scenes in a short and unforgettable trip.

This journey takes you through the stunning Himalayas, exploring valleys, traditional villages, and breathtaking landscapes.The highlight of the trek is visiting Tilicho Lake (4,919m), one of the world’s highest lakes, and crossing the Thorong La Pass (5,416m). From the top, you can see the majestic peaks of Annapurna II, III, IV, Gangapurna, Dhaulagiri, and Manaslu a truly unforgettable sight.Along the way, you’ll gain insight into the cultures of the Gurung, Thakali, and Manangi communities and visit the sacred Muktinath Temple, a revered pilgrimage site. The trail shifts from lush forests to high-altitude landscapes resembling the Tibetan plateau, offering a new and extraordinary experience at every step.With Destination Guru Tours & Treks, your journey is safe and enjoyable. Destination GuidesThe Everest Three Passes Trek is one of the most challenging and rewarding trekking adventures in Nepal. Designed for experienced trekkers and true mountain lovers, this circuit goes far beyond the classic Everest Base Camp route. It crosses three high Himalayan passes above 5,000 meters and offers unmatched views of Everest, Lhotse, Makalu, Cho Oyu, and countless other peaks. This trek is about endurance, isolation, raw landscapes, and deep immersion into the Khumbu region.
